About Valentina Chepiga
Valentina Chepiga is a Ukrainian female bodybuilder who earned her most significant accomplishment at the 2000 Ms. Olympia, where she won the Ms. Olympia (Class A) title and also placed first in the Ms. Olympia division. Her 2000 season marked the peak of her competitive career, establishing her as a top-tier figure in female bodybuilding during that era. That same year, she competed in the Women's Bodybuilding category at Ms. Olympia and placed second, demonstrating versatility across multiple divisions.
Chepiga's competitive tenure at the sport's highest level extended into the following decade. She returned to Ms. Olympia in 2001, finishing sixth in the overall standings, indicating a decline from her championship form the previous year. A six-year gap followed before her final recorded appearance at Ms. Olympia in 2007, where she placed eleventh. Her career arc reflects the competitive landscape of female bodybuilding during the early 2000s, with her dominance in 2000 contrasting sharply with diminishing placements in her subsequent appearances at the sport's premier championship. While her active competition window at the Ms. Olympia level spanned seven years, her medal-winning performances were concentrated in her opening season, after which she did not return to podium finishes at the world's most prestigious female bodybuilding competition.
